Output 02f31e58be0a8c27fd0889c4f77a8d02863606cb61811c9bc089c3ce806f547a:2

value
14538406
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17ece82edd8c88614a544bb9b215db9090550b75 OP_EQUAL
address
33sXGYJ2uYLjsYVSjAFf6MwX2jvhkECW2C
transaction
02f31e58be0a8c27fd0889c4f77a8d02863606cb61811c9bc089c3ce806f547a
spent
true